SS Mariner Useful Information

Explore Useful Things to Know About SS Mariner

Special Dietary Requirements

  • Vegan, vegetarian, gluten-free, and dairy-free options can be provided upon request.
  • Meals accommodating allergies available if informed ahead of time.
  • Kosher and halal choices available upon request.
  • Talk to your server or chef to meet particular dietary requirements.

Disabled Facilities

  • Cabins providing simplified facilities with wider doors, lowering and adjusting the height of furniture and bathrooms.
  • Public areas, such as restaurants and lounges, are also designed for wheelchair access.
  • Elevators and ramps help with easy movement.
  • Extra help is available in getting on and off ships.

Dress Code

  • Relaxed during the day (shorts, t-shirts, flip-flops).
  • Chic casual attire most evenings (dresses, skirts, button-up shirts).
  • Formal evenings might require cocktail attire, like dresses or suits.
  • Themed party nights (e.g., Caribbean or '70s) promote celebratory clothing.
  • If necessary, formalwear rentals can be found on board.

Alcohol Policy

  • Visitors are allowed to bring a maximum of two bottles of wine or champagne for each individual.
  • A corkage fee will be charged if consumed in dining establishments.
  • Drinks can be obtained on board at bars and via drink packages.
  • The legal age for consuming alcohol is 21 and older.
  • Alcohol bought duty-free at ports is kept until the trip concludes.

Smoking Policy

  • Smoking is allowed only in specific outdoor locations.
  • Vaping adheres to the same rules as smoking.
  • Cabins and balconies are entirely non-smoking.
  • Penalties are imposed for smoking in non-designated zones.

Wi-Fi & Internet Access

  • Wi-Fi throughout the ship, including in rooms.
  • Options available range from simple messaging to streaming.
  • Anticipate reduced speeds while at sea.
  • Quicker connections might be offered at port cafes and eateries.
  • The staff at the Internet Café can help with device problems or setup.
